I installed the awesome mod. It came highly recommended, so i figured why not try. I went to the mts site, read up on it. Downloaded the framework thingy, then the mod, and did the configuration thing.

\r\n

I had created a new saved game, where i went to Riverview and moved out all the pre-made Sims from their homes, and then created my selfSim and a bunch of friends and moved then into town. I didn\'t want my friends to be having babies, or leave town, etc... and at the time the awesome mod was the only way to prevent that.

\r\n

The first time i went to start the game after installing the mod, it crashed. I was expecting this, since it is a known issue, and i was aware it would happen. So i start again, and it loads fine. Yay! So i get my sim and my friends moved in, and i play a good 6 hour session, building a house and everything.

\r\n

The next day, i come back... try to load the game, it crashes. Think to myself \"this is going to get annoying\" having to load the game twice everytime because of the mod... So i try again, crash. Again, crash, crash CRASH CRASH. Grr. I delete the cache. Check that there are no odd files etc... re-do the configuration thing... Crashy crashy.

\r\n

So i gave up and removed the mods folder. Deleted it. Then, in my program files i found the Mad Scientist (monkey helper) uninstall.exe so i ran that. I saved my \"Saves\" folder to my desktop and reinstalled the game. The game runs fine now, but i still have the monkey helper chache files in my Sims 3 folder. So far no word on how to do a clean uninstall of the mod and its framework. So annoying. The cache files don\'t seem to be affecting the game though. I built her a custom house. A Sim version of my childhood home. In reality, the house was split level. You\'d walk in the front door, and walk down 3 steps into the foyer, and up 3 steps to your right for the living room, and up 8 steos straight ahead to reach the kitchen and guest bedroom.

\r\n

So the stairs at the back of the house, in reality, would adjoin the dinning room, but in this case i had to take them to the 2nd level. So there wasn\'t a patio door on the \"ground\" level but i put one there for the sake of accessibility. The walk out from the basement didn\'t have a walkway above it, but it was necessary in this case.

\r\n

The building tools are awesome, but i guess we\'re still limited and can\'t reproduce exact floor plans yet.

Well, i had a good Sim session tonight. Nothing buggy happened, I didn\'t notice too much weird story progression side effects. I maxed out my journalism career, bought out the riverview Bistro and quit my job. (Nice to get money for nothing)

\r\n

Maxed out the gardening skill. Getting alot of gardening related opportunities. I\'m currently trying to grow 10 excellent cheeses. You EA dudes are weird. Growing cheese.

\r\n

I\'m also up to 7 in fishing skill, but i don\'t seem to be \"learning\" the baits. I\'ve caught a dozen or so different fish using random baits, but not much \"learning\" going on. I\'m guessing you need to use the right bait and catch a certain number of the right fish for it to be \"learned\". Anyhoo... lots of fun catching and selling fish.

\r\n

Book royalties are fun too. No need for a Sim to work with all these options.
